    Welcome to Palm Harbor Boys Lacrosse. We are entering our 7th Varsity season in 2025. If you are interested in playing lacrosse, get a stick and start learning the basics of catching and throwing on your own or with a friend. We have a JV program, which offers players who need to develop their skills before competing at the Varsity level. There is a level of frustration that comes with the development phase, as it is truly about the number of repetitions you get throwing and catching. Do not be discouraged, as this is something every player goes through. The more reps you get the faster you will develop and advance to intermediate level. Once you have reached that level you can participate for the Fall and Winter League teams. We also, participate in a Winter Tournament as the Spring season approaches.

     

    Playing multiple sports is ENCOURAGED. You are only a high school athlete for 4 years of your life. Although Winter and Spring seasons overlap, players should complete their Winter sport before participating in a Spring sport. Outside of school you can dedicate time to sports outside of the season if you so choose and it does not interfere with your sport for that current season. Your COMMITMENT will be the driving force for your success in lacrosse and in life, however versatility is a key component of being a successful lacrosse player. Skills from other sports are applicable to lacrosse, which is why we do not discourage you to play other sports. The more time you invest into any sport the better player you will become.

    Palm Harbor Boys Lacrosse Program History                                                                                               

    Year                Record                       Achievements

    2024              13-6               PCAC Champion, District Semifinalist

    2023              14-5               PCAC Champion, District Runner-up, Regional Quarterfinalist

    2022              9-8                  District Semifinalist

    2021              7-7                  PCAC Runner-up, District Semifinalist

    2020*            5-4                  PCAC 1st place (regular season)

    2019              6-6                  PCAC Runner-up

    *denotes shortened season due to pandemic

    Student-Athlete Code of Ethics

    High school athletics provides a unique opportunity for the development of physical conditioning, athletic skill, and character traits. We expect every Palm Harbor University High School Lacrosse player to adhere to the following:

     

    Competence  

    • Develop the skills necessary to participate competently in practice and in the game.
    • Demonstrate knowledge of the rules, strategies, and conventions of the game. 
    • Demonstrate a level of physical conditioning and fitness sufficient to participate competently.
    • Demonstrate knowledge of healthy behaviors including nutritional issues.
    • Understand the necessity of abstaining from the use of alcohol, tobacco, and other drugs to achieve the positive benefits of interscholastic athletics.
    • Maintain CONSTANT communication with Coach, through email or InstaTeam.

     

    Character 

    • Attend all practices, games, and meetings as scheduled by the coaching staff and athletic director.
    • Accept responsibility for consequences of actions, to not make excuses or blame others.
    • Be COMMITTED and strive to excel on the field and in the classroom.
    • Maintain my Academic Eligibility.
    • Persevere, give 100% effort, and do not give up in the face of setbacks.
    • Demonstrate truthfulness and play by the rules of the game. 
    • Control anger and frustration and refrain from displays of temper and bad language.
    • Accept losing and winning graciously; by congratulating opponents and by not displaying negative behavior.

     

    Citizenship

    • Practice good manners on and off the field.
    • Conduct myself in a manner that ALWAYS reflects good sportsmanship.
    • Refrain from “derogatory talk” of opponents and teammates, especially on the Internet. 
    • Treat all persons respectfully, regardless of individual differences and to show respect for legitimate authority (e.g., Coaches, Officials, and Captains). 
    • Listen and be compassionate towards others. 
    • Be faithful to the ideals of the game, including sportsmanship.
    • Refrain from actions that would discredit my team, my family, my school, and me. 
    • Show team spirit, encourage others, and contribute to good morale.
    • Actively support teammates and put our team’s goals ahead of personal goals.
    • Set a good example for teammates, younger athletes, fans, and school community.
